Hailed as 'the most influential female designer of the twentieth century', Coco Chanel pioneered classic easy-to-wear fashion for the modern woman. She arrived on the fashion scene when feathers, lace and ostentatious beads were favourites, and proceeded to re-invent couture using new materials, like jersey, for outfits that were suitable for everyday wear yet still elegant. With original illustrations and images from celebrated photographers, such as Cecil Beaton, Bronwyn Cosgrave traces the story of Coco Chanel's iconic designs and glamorous, racy life. In 1921 Coco opened her Chanel boutique in Paris - still a destination store today - and launched her first perfume, Chanel No.5. Perhaps her most important contribution to the fashion world was the simple, much-imitated 'little black dress' which made its debut in 1926. Other landmark creations include the Chanel suit and the quilted handbag. A testament to her lasting influence, these legendary designs remain as popular today as when they first appeared. About the Author

Bronwyn Cosgrave is the author of three critically acclaimed fashion history books including Made For Each Other and Fashion and the Academy Awards, the first complete fashion history of the Oscars. She is a TV commentator, luxury brand consultant and the founding chairperson of the Dorchester Collection Fashion Prize. She is the former features editor of British Vogue, and a regular contributor to the international editions of Vogue.
